>showthread.php?t=7455 gives me some people wondering the
>same thing, and generating a Packages file, and creating
>a depository *directory*.  (There's also some stuff about
>Synaptic, whatever that is.)  That's neater than just
>copying all the deb files from my apt/archives to his,
>but it still doesn't get me something I could put on
>an isofs so that apt-cdrom would understand it.
>"Make a CD which apt-cdrom will accept" is the part
>I still haven't found.
Have a look at "update-cd" in the debian-cd package. It's the script
that I use to create the r0->rX CDs when we do point releases. It
should do almost exactly what you need...
